TICKET-4182: Consent banner rollout regression on Pellwick storefront

After enabling the staged consent banner for the Marivale region, the dismiss action fails to persist when cookies are partitioned. I traced this to the banner state being written before the consent store initializes. The fix reorders initialization in ConsentGate and adds a guard for partitioned contexts. Please review the retry logic carefully, since a double-write could re-show the banner. The fix was verified against the staging build noted below.

trace token, kajeg-tadup: htk31_ea4436123ab4c9e337062126feef2c5

**Capacity note — Vellastra dispatch simulator.** For the eng sync: simulating the 40-car Marrowgate tower at 10x speed saturates one worker at roughly 9k rider events/sec, so we'll shard by bank rather than by floor. Memory stays flat if the event ring is sized correctly. The knobs we propose locking in are these.

tuning table, hahof-tafop:
RATE_LIMITS = {
    "ulaix": 10,
    "wenath": 1,
}

**Q: Where's the evacuation-chair store, and how do I get in?**

Good question — every new starter at Pellworth Court should know this one. The store is the grey cupboard next to the goods lift on level 3, and it holds two evacuation chairs for anyone who can't use the stairs in an emergency. You don't need special training to open it, but please do the short demo with facilities in your first week. When you need access, punch in the code below.

door code, tajof-kageg: bdg-QVDCE-3

Quarterly Planning Note — Insurance Renewal

The board should be aware that Halloway Instruments' property and liability cover with Ternbridge Mutual renews at quarter-end. Premiums are expected to rise approximately 7%, reflecting the expanded Dunmarsh facility. We have negotiated improved business-interruption terms and reviewed exclusions carefully. Approval of the renewal budget is requested at the next session. Context for this decision appears in the note below.

board note of hawef-yajog: The finance team signed off on a budget of $379.0 million for Project Eliox.